探秘Gamuxorg/bbs:一款现代、开源的论坛系统
是一个精心设计和构建的开源论坛解决方案,旨在提供一个高效、灵活且用户体验优良的在线社区平台。本文将深入探讨该项目的技术特性、应用场景及优势,让你了解为何它值得你的关注与使用。
项目简介
Gamuxorg/bbs 是基于 Web 的论坛软件,采用现代化的前端技术和强大的后端框架,实现了快速加载、响应式布局和丰富的互动功能。它的核心目标是创造一个既易于管理又利于用户参与的讨论环境,支持多语言,并且高度可定制化,满足不同社区的需求。
技术分析
前端技术栈
- React: Gamuxorg/bbs 使用 React 作为其主要的前端框架,保证了高效的页面渲染和组件化开发模式。
- Bootstrap: 为界面提供了整洁、直观的基础样式,确保在各种设备上都有良好的展示效果。
- Axios: 用于处理 HTTP 请求,与后端 API 进行数据交互。
后端技术栈
- Node.js: 以 JavaScript 作为服务器端编程语言,利用其非阻塞I/O模型提供高性能服务。
- Express: 快速、简约的 web 应用开发框架,简化了路由和中间件配置。
- MongoDB: 非关系型数据库选择,适合大数据量和高并发场景,提供良好的灵活性和扩展性。
其他特性
- JWT 认证: 通过 JSON Web Tokens 实现安全的身份验证。
- WebSocket 支持: 提供实时更新,如新帖子通知等,增强用户体验。
- API 驱动: 设计了一套 RESTful API,方便第三方应用集成或二次开发。
应用场景
- 社区建设: 创建专业领域的讨论区,如编程、摄影、旅游等。
- 教育平台: 学校、机构可以搭建内部论坛,促进学生与教师间的交流。
- 产品反馈: 制造商或开发者可以设立论坛收集用户反馈,改进产品。
- 兴趣小组: 聚集志同道合的人,分享兴趣爱好,建立深度连接。
特点与优势
- 易用性: 界面简洁,操作逻辑清晰,无论是管理员还是普通用户都能轻松上手。
- 自定义主题: 可根据品牌风格或个人喜好调整论坛外观。
- 移动友好: 全面适配手机和平板,随时随地浏览和参与讨论。
- 安全性: 强大的认证机制和数据加密,保护用户信息安全。
- 开源与可扩展: 开放源代码意味着你可以自由地修改和扩展功能,打造专属的论坛系统。
结语
Gamuxorg/bbs 是一个强大且易于使用的论坛平台,它的开放源代码策略使得开发者能够深入了解并参与到项目的改进中,进一步优化社区体验。如果你正在寻找一个既能满足基本需求,又能承载复杂定制化的论坛解决方案,那么Gamuxorg/bbs绝对值得你一试。立即访问 ,开始你的社区之旅吧!